Boxing Day (Posted on 2005-09-28) Difficulty: 3 of 5
Fill in each of the boxes with the numbers 1 to 9 so that the three horizontal equations are true.

Each number is used once; no repetition is allowed.

The calculations are done from left to right (i.e., 7-2x3=15, not 1) and may involve only positive numbers (so 5-3-7=-5 is not allowed).
